Literature Learning Schema - Phrase 5

The following 3/4 Meter Orientation and Preparation Patterns reinforce triple meter and provide rhythm reading readiness. Chant with expressive vocal inflection. Move quietly and musically in triple Rhythmic Context.

= 60

Teacher chants 3x while moving. Choristers listen and move.

Teacher chants individual patterns while moving. Choristers echo individual patterns while moving.

The following Rhythm Reading Exercise from Who Can Sail? builds upon Examples 1-14, 43-44 and provides readiness for Example 49. Chant with expressive vocal inflection. Move quietly and musically in triple Rhythmic Context.

Teacher presents Example 45 notation on Interactive whiteboard, flashcard, whiteboard, or chalkboard. Teacher chants, moves, and guides student reading of rhythm patterns that are 4-macro beats in length. Choristers echo, move, and chant rhythm patterns from the phrase presented in Example 45, which corresponds to phrases beginning at measure 31-Part I in Who Can Sail? Choristers transition to choral octavo and chant with text phrases beginning at measure 31-Part I.
